Darrick Ray Lindsey

March 11, 1978 — May 13, 2001

Mr. Darrick Ray Lindsey, 23, of Owensboro, died Sunday, May 13, 2001. The Daviess County native was a member of Glenville Baptist Church; a 1996 graduate of Apollo High School; and was an Army veteran who served in Haiti with the 82nd Airborne. Darrick loved all types of auto racing, hunting, sports, and home renovation. He was a certified open water diver.

He survived by his father and step-mother, Ronald and Susan Lindsey of Owensboro; his mother, Sandra Knight Lindsey of Owensboro; 2 sisters, Margie Baylis of Owensboro and Kimberly Merwine of Tower City, PA; his maternal grandmother, Marjorie Fulkerson of Sacremento, KY; his paternal grandmother, Zella Quinn of Sturgis, KY; 2 nephews, Keith Montgomery of Owensboro and Tristan Merwine of Tower City, PA; and several aunts and uncles.

Funeral services are 10:00 A.M. Thursday, May 17, 2001 at Glenn Funeral Home with burial in Rosehill Cemetery. Friends may call at the funeral home from 2-8 P.M., Wednesday, May 16, 2001 and after 8:30 A.M., Thursday.
